Close Menu
    DevStackTipsDevStackTips
    • Home
    • News & Updates
      1. Tech & Work
      2. View All

      CodeSOD: A Unique Way to Primary Key

      July 22, 2025

      BrowserStack launches Figma plugin for detecting accessibility issues in design phase

      July 22, 2025

      Parasoft brings agentic AI to service virtualization in latest release

      July 22, 2025

      Node.js vs. Python for Backend: 7 Reasons C-Level Leaders Choose Node.js Talent

      July 21, 2025

      The best CRM software with email marketing in 2025: Expert tested and reviewed

      July 22, 2025

      This multi-port car charger can power 4 gadgets at once – and it’s surprisingly cheap

      July 22, 2025

      I’m a wearables editor and here are the 7 Pixel Watch 4 rumors I’m most curious about

      July 22, 2025

      8 ways I quickly leveled up my Linux skills – and you can too

      July 22, 2025
    • Development
      1. Algorithms & Data Structures
      2. Artificial Intelligence
      3. Back-End Development
      4. Databases
      5. Front-End Development
      6. Libraries & Frameworks
      7. Machine Learning
      8. Security
      9. Software Engineering
      10. Tools & IDEs
      11. Web Design
      12. Web Development
      13. Web Security
      14. Programming Languages
        • PHP
        • JavaScript
      Featured

      The Intersection of Agile and Accessibility – A Series on Designing for Everyone

      July 22, 2025
      Recent

      The Intersection of Agile and Accessibility – A Series on Designing for Everyone

      July 22, 2025

      Zero Trust & Cybersecurity Mesh: Your Org’s Survival Guide

      July 22, 2025

      Execute Ping Commands and Get Back Structured Data in PHP

      July 22, 2025
    • Operating Systems
      1. Windows
      2. Linux
      3. macOS
      Featured

      A Tomb Raider composer has been jailed — His legacy overshadowed by $75k+ in loan fraud

      July 22, 2025
      Recent

      A Tomb Raider composer has been jailed — His legacy overshadowed by $75k+ in loan fraud

      July 22, 2025

      “I don’t think I changed his mind” — NVIDIA CEO comments on H20 AI GPU sales resuming in China following a meeting with President Trump

      July 22, 2025

      Galaxy Z Fold 7 review: Six years later — Samsung finally cracks the foldable code

      July 22, 2025
    • Learning Resources
      • Books
      • Cheatsheets
      • Tutorials & Guides
    Home»Tech & Work»Jakarta EE 11 Platform launches with modernized Test Compatibility Kit framework

    Jakarta EE 11 Platform launches with modernized Test Compatibility Kit framework

    June 26, 2025

    The Eclipse Foundation today announced the release of Jakarta EE 11 Platform, which builds on the releases of the Core Profile in December 2024 and Web Profile in March. 

    This update adds significant enhancements, including a modernized Test Compatibility Kit (TCK) framework, updates to several specifications, and a new data specification.

    According to Tanja Obradovic, senior director of Java Programs for the Eclipse Foundation, TCKs are essential for testifying the quality of any application built based on Jakarta EE. 

    Part of the modernization includes moving from Apache ANT and Java Test Harness to JUnit 5 and Apache Maven. The structure of the TCKs themselves were also streamlined to reduce complexity so that they are easier to learn and use. 

    “The work that has been put into TCK is tremendous,” Obradovic said. “First off, we’re going to be able to enhance the pool of contributors and committers in that project because we’re using more modern tools. The second thing that could be a consequence is the fact that we’re reducing the time that is needed for certification, so that means we’re breaking the barriers for any new implementations.”

    She said that the team has been able to cut down the time required for certification from tens of hours to just a couple of hours. 

    Continuing on this modernization theme, this release saw the removal or deprecation of a couple of specifications. Managed Beans has been deprecated and references to the Java SE SecurityManager were removed.

    “There is an appetite for further enhancement, and the team is looking into the specifications that are not necessarily being used,” Obradovic said. “What do we do with those? How do we reduce maintenance? Do we need to invest in maintaining those? That theme is going to be carried on in Jakarta EE 12.” 

    Other specification updates include Java Records support and greater emphasis on Contexts and Dependency Injection (CDI) to enable more consistent application behavior. 

    Jakarta EE 11 also introduces the Jakarta Data specification, which is designed to simplify data access and improve developer productivity. 

    Jakarta Data includes a built-in repository supertype for performing operations on entities, CrudRepository to facilitate basic CRUD operations, support for offset and cursor-based pagination, and a new query language.

    Jakarta EE 11 supports Java 17 and up, and includes the concurrency enhancements introduced in Java 21, including Virtual Threads.

    The post Jakarta EE 11 Platform launches with modernized Test Compatibility Kit framework appeared first on SD Times.

    Source: Read More 

    news
    Facebook Twitter Reddit Email Copy Link
    Previous ArticleGoogle Chrome Zero-Day CVE-2025-2783 Exploited by TaxOff to Deploy Trinper Backdoor
    Next Article Translate Your App to Other Languages With Laravel Gemini Translator

    Related Posts

    Tech & Work

    CodeSOD: A Unique Way to Primary Key

    July 22, 2025
    Tech & Work

    BrowserStack launches Figma plugin for detecting accessibility issues in design phase

    July 22, 2025
    Leave A Reply Cancel Reply

    For security, use of Google's reCAPTCHA service is required which is subject to the Google Privacy Policy and Terms of Use.

    Continue Reading

    Self-Serve Advertising Platform Architecture: A Developer’s Roadmap

    Web Development

    Is your valentine for real? Six signs you might be falling for an online dating scam

    Development

    Sam Altman Says AI Privacy Concerns Are Real — But Early Regulation Could Hurt Innovation

    Development

    CVE-2025-6813 – Apacheaapanel WordPress Privilege Escalation Vulnerability

    Common Vulnerabilities and Exposures (CVEs)

    Highlights

    IBM Unveils Industry-First Unified Platform for AI Governance & Security

    July 7, 2025

    IBM Unveils Industry-First Unified Platform for AI Governance & Security

    As generative AI becomes increasingly pervasive, enterprises deploying AI agents and automation must pursue not only operational efficiency but also proactively address the intertwined risks of securi …
    Read more

    Published Date:
    Jul 07, 2025 (1 hour, 24 minutes ago)

    Vulnerabilities has been mentioned in this article.

    CVE-2024-46910

    CVE-2025-5904 – TOTOLINK T10 Buffer Overflow in POST Request Handler

    June 9, 2025

    CVE-2025-45427 – Tenda AC9 Stack Overflow Vulnerability

    April 23, 2025

    I made 21 tweaks in Windows 11 to increase gaming performance — and they worked

    July 2, 2025
    © DevStackTips 2025. All rights reserved.
    • Contact
    • Privacy Policy

    Type above and press Enter to search. Press Esc to cancel.